自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(13)
  • 收藏
  • 关注

原创 101

/** * Definition for a binary tree node. * struct TreeNode { * int val; * TreeNode *left; * TreeNode *right; * TreeNode(int x) : val(x), left(NULL), right(NULL) {} * }; */class Solutio...

2020-04-25 12:12:07 87

原创 89

class Solution {public: vector<int> grayCode(int n) { int k = 1; vector<int> ans; while(n >= 0){ if(ans.size() == 0) ...

2020-04-19 10:58:32 77

原创 136

class Solution {public: int singleNumber(vector<int>& nums) { int x=0; for(int i=0; i<nums.size(); i++){ x^= nums[i]; } ...

2020-04-12 16:42:25 170

原创 344

class Solution {public: void reverseString(vector<char>& s) {int n=s.size(); for(int i=0;i<n/2;i++) { swap(s[i],s[n-1-i]); } }};

2020-04-05 17:01:19 69

原创 14

class Solution {public: string longestCommonPrefix(vector<string>& strs) {if(strs.size()==0)return "";for(int i=0;i<strs[0].size();i++)for(int j=1;j<strs.size();j++)if(strs[j][i...

2020-04-05 16:10:12 213

原创 7

class Solution {public: int reverse(int x) { int y=0; while(x!=0) { if(y>INT_MAX/10||y<INT_MIN/10)return 0; y=y*10+x%10; x=x/10; } return y; } };

2020-03-29 10:11:00 35

原创 155

class MinStack {public: /** initialize your data structure here. */ MinStack() {} void push(int x) {s.push(x); if(z.empty()){z.push(x);} else{ int t = z.top(); if(x<t)z.push(x);...

2020-03-22 13:56:18 101

原创 141

/** * Definition for singly-linked list. * struct ListNode { * int val; * ListNode *next; * ListNode(int x) : val(x), next(NULL) {} * }; */class Solution {public: bool hasCycle(ListNode...

2020-03-15 11:24:18 60

原创 83

/** * Definition for singly-linked list. * struct ListNode { * int val; * ListNode *next; * ListNode(int x) : val(x), next(NULL) {} * }; */class Solution {public: ListNode* deleteDupl...

2020-03-14 12:39:02 64

原创 122

class Solution {public: int maxProfit(vector<int>& prices) { int k=0; if(prices.empty()) return 0; for(int i=1;i<prices.size();i++) { ...

2020-03-08 11:21:46 55

原创 88

在这里插入代码片class Solution {public: void merge(vector<int>& nums1, int m, vector<int>& nums2, int n) { int i=0; while(i<n){nums1[m++]=nums2[i];i++;} for(int...

2020-03-01 11:32:14 128

原创 53

class Solution {public: int maxSubArray(vector<int>& nums) { int k=0; int t=0; int s=0; for(int i=0;i<nums.size();i++) { if(nums[i]>0...

2020-03-01 11:31:11 50

原创 121

class Solution {public: int maxProfit(vector<int>& prices) { int min=0; if(prices.empty()) return 0; for(int i=0;i<prices.size()-1;i++) { for(int j=i+1;j&...

2020-03-01 11:30:03 46

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除